<OpeningPara>Plenary
meetings were attended by all Members of the Senedd and provided one of the key
mechanisms for Members to hold the Welsh Government and Senedd Commission to
account, make laws for Wales and represent their constituents.</OpeningPara>
Plenary meetings took place in the
Siambr, the Senedd’s debating chamber, each Tuesday and Wednesday
afternoon. Plenary meetings usually began at 13.30 and were always held in
public.
